The Beale and Fowler family were one of the shows original family. The family was created by Tony Holland, who based the characters on his own family.He was involved in the casting of the family, approaching Wendy Richard to play Pauline Fowler, who thought she would be "too glamorous". [10]
Pete Beale, played by Peter Dean, makes his first appearance in the programme's first episode, on 19 February 1985. The character was created by Tony Holland, one of the creators of EasEnders; he was based on a member of Holland's family.

Ian Beale is a fictional character from the BBC soap opera EastEnders, played by Adam Woodyatt.He is the drama's longest-serving main character and one of four remaining original characters, the others being his mother, Kathy (Gillian Taylforth), his long standing best friend and ex-wife, Sharon Watts (Letitia Dean) and Queen Vic barmaid, Tracey (Jane Slaughter).

Arthur was a member of the first family of EastEnders, the Beales and Fowlers, and Holland took the inspiration for some of the series' earliest characters from his own London family and background. Arthur's original character outline as written by Smith and Holland appeared in an abridged form in their book, EastEnders: The Inside Story.
